SIRAC is an independent systems company specialising in engineered hot water solutions. The firm designs, manufactures and supplies complete DHW systems across Southern Africa and Internationally.
SIRAC was founded in 2005 with a clear mission: to bring energy-efficient hot water heating technology to Southern Africa. Rather than simply selling equipment, SIRAC was built as a systems company from day one, focused on designing and delivering complete hot water infrastructure for buildings, large and small.
In 2007, SIRAC introduced the first domestic hot water heat pumps to the South African market, pioneering a technology that would go on to transform the industry. By 2010, the company had expanded into commercial and industrial-scale heat pump systems, serving hospitals, hotels, residential towers and student housing across the country.

SIRAC's THERMOCUBE technology and systems capability are expanding internationally. Our patented flat-pack storage systems reduce shipping costs and enable installation in remote locations, making large-scale hot water infrastructure accessible across the continent.
